Java实现小狐钱包授权的详细指南 /   
 guanjianci 小狐钱包, Java授权, 钱包API, 应用开发, 安全性 /guanjianci 

引言
随着移动支付的普及,小狐钱包凭借其便捷的用户体验和安全性,逐渐成为了人们日常生活中不可或缺的一部分。在开发与小狐钱包相关的应用时,授权机制是确保用户账户安全的重要环节。本文将详细介绍如何通过Java实现小狐钱包的授权,帮助开发者更好地理解整个流程及其细节。

小狐钱包概述
小狐钱包是一款基于移动互联网技术的数字钱包,用户可以通过它进行支付、转账、查看账户余额、管理交易记录等功能。同时,小狐钱包还在用户数据的安全性上投入了大量的精力。因此,在进行任何与钱包互动的操作前,开发者需要了解并实现正确的授权机制。

授权的基本流程
授权过程通常包括获取用户同意、生成授权码、请求访问令牌等步骤。以下是进入小狐钱包授权的关键步骤:
ul
  listrong用户同意授权:/strong用户需要在应用中明确表示同意授权,以便让应用访问其小狐钱包账户。/li
  listrong获取授权码:/strong当用户同意授权后,应用会生成一个授权码,应用本身会将此码安全地存储。/li
  listrong请求访问令牌:/strong应用使用授权码向小狐钱包的授权服务器请求访问令牌,以便进行后续的API调用。/li
/ul

实现Java授权操作
在Java中,我们可以利用第三方库如Apache HttpClient进行HTTP操作,以便向小狐钱包API发送请求。下面是授权操作的具体实现步骤:

h41. 添加依赖库/h4
首先,在项目的pom.xml文件中添加Apache HttpClient的依赖:
precode
 dependency 
     groupId org.apache.httpcomponents /groupId 
     artifactId httpclient /artifactId 
     version 4.5.13 /version 
 /dependency 
/code/pre

h42. 获取授权码/h4
用户同意授权后,我们可以通过下面的方法获取授权码:
precode
public String getAuthorizationCode(String redirectUri) {
    String authUrl =